They have a slender body, making them easily mistaken for the pups of other shark species. On average, Blue sharks grow to about 12 to 13 feet in length, and aren’t heavy sharks at all, with the maximum weight being about 450 pounds. They range anywhere from dark to light blue in coloration, and even sometimes have several shades of blue on their bodies to make a gradient, with the darkest colors on top. Their tail fin moves from side to side making them extremely fast, powerful swimmers and easily able to pursue their prey for extended distances. The Blue shark has a sleek, tapered body specifically made for agile, graceful movements through the water. The scientists compared this with published data elsewhere in the world, mainly South Africa, to establish a nutritional framework for the species. The study examined the stomach contents of 40 juvenile white sharks (Carcharodon carcharias) caught in the NSW Shark Meshing Program.
